Epic Scenes From The Silmarillion After The Mythology Of J R R Tolkien, Part Three.
Following on from the successful releases of both Beren and Luthien, and The Fall of Gondolin, Parts Two and Four of a series of "epic scenes" drawn from J R R Tolkien's posthumous writings for The Silmarillion, Prima Facie Records in collaboration with Volante Opera Productions now presents a recording on 2 CDs of The Children of Hurin, the third part of Paul Corfield Godfrey's cycle.
